Perfect Dark (файлообменный клиент): различия между версиями

Материал из Википедии — свободной энциклопедии
Перейти к навигации Перейти к поиску
[отпатрулированная версия][непроверенная версия]
Содержимое удалено Содержимое добавлено
Нет описания правки
Преамбула: Изменена версия
 
(не показана 21 промежуточная версия 16 участников)
Строка 1: Строка 1:
{{другие значения|Perfect Dark}}
{{Infobox_Software
{{Infobox_Software
|name = Perfect Dark
|name = Perfect Dark
Строка 5: Строка 6:
|caption = Скриншот японской версии Perfect Dark
|caption = Скриншот японской версии Perfect Dark
|developer = ''Kaichō'' ({{nihongo| Председатель |会長}})
|developer = ''Kaichō'' ({{nihongo| Председатель |会長}})
|latest_release_version = 1.16
|latest_release_version = 1.26
|latest_release_date = [[2014]]
|latest_release_date = [[2023]]
|operating_system = [[Microsoft Windows]], [[Wine]]<ref>[http://wiki.winehq.org/AppsThatSupportWine Wine Support Honor Roll]</ref>
|operating_system = [[Microsoft Windows]], [[Wine]]<ref>[http://wiki.winehq.org/AppsThatSupportWine Wine Support Honor Roll] {{webarchive|url=https://web.archive.org/web/20110603231747/http://wiki.winehq.org/AppsThatSupportWine |date=2011-06-03 }}</ref>
|genre = [[Клиент (информатика)|Клиент]] [[Анонимные сети|анонимных]] [[Файлообменные сети|файлообменных]] [[Компьютерная сеть|сетей]]
|genre = [[Клиент (информатика)|Клиент]] [[Анонимные сети|анонимных]] [[Файлообменные сети|файлообменных]] [[Компьютерная сеть|сетей]]
|license = [[Закрытый исходный код]]
|license = [[Закрытый исходный код]]
|website = http://www21.atwiki.jp/botubotubotubotu/
|website = http://www21.atwiki.jp/botubotubotubotu/
|language = Японский, Английский
|language = Японский, Английский
|Имя версии=intolerance}}
}}


'''Perfect Dark''' — японский [[P2P|пиринговый]] [[Файлообменная сеть|файлообменный]] [[Клиент (программный)|клиент]] для [[Microsoft Windows]]. Автор известен под псевдонимом {{nihongo|''Kaichō''|会長|кайтё:|председатель}}. Perfect Dark был разработан как замена [[Файлообменная сеть|файлообменным]] [[Клиент (программный)|клиентам]] {{не переведено|есть=:en:Winny|нужно=Winny|текст=Winny}} и {{не переведено|есть=:en:Share (P2P)|нужно=Share|текст=Share}}.<ref>[http://slashdot.jp/~cyber205/journal/385995 次世代P2P、perfect dark — cyber205 の日記]{{ref-ja}}</ref> В данный момент проект находится на стадии открытого тестирования и достаточно часто обновляется.
'''Perfect Dark''' — японский [[P2P|пиринговый]] [[Файлообменная сеть|файлообменный]] [[Клиент (программный)|клиент]] для [[Microsoft Windows]]. Автор известен под псевдонимом {{nihongo|''Kaichō''|会長|кайтё:|председатель}}. Perfect Dark был разработан как замена [[Файлообменная сеть|файлообменным]] [[Клиент (программный)|клиентам]] {{не переведено|Winny|Winny|en|Winny}} и {{не переведено|Share|Share|en|Share (P2P)}}<ref>[http://slashdot.jp/~cyber205/journal/385995 次世代P2P、perfect dark — cyber205 の日記] {{Wayback|url=http://slashdot.jp/~cyber205/journal/385995 |date=20081112031216 }}{{ref-ja}}</ref>.


== Безопасность ==
== Безопасность ==
В целом структура сети Perfect Dark напоминает новейшие версии [[Freenet]], но только с более интенсивным использованием [[DHT|распределённых хеш-таблиц]].
В целом структура сети Perfect Dark напоминает новейшие версии [[Freenet]], но только с более интенсивным использованием [[DHT|распределённых хеш-таблиц]].


Анонимность сети Perfect Dark базируется на отказе от использования прямых соединений между конечными клиентами, неизвестности ip-адресов и полном шифровании всего, что только можно, конкретнее на системе {{не переведено|есть=:en:Mix network|нужно=mixnet|текст=mixnet}} (перемешанных сетях), в которых направление движения [[сетевой трафик|трафика]] подчиняется известной вероятности, а распределённое файловое хранилище (''unity'') не имеет определённой структуры, что осложнит попытки доказать нелегальность производимого файлообмена. Данные хранятся и передаются зашифрованными блоками, отдельно от [[Ключ (криптография)|ключей]], использованных для [[Шифрование|шифрования]] этих блоков.
Анонимность сети Perfect Dark базируется на отказе от использования прямых соединений между конечными клиентами, неизвестности ip-адресов и полном шифровании всего, что только можно, конкретнее на системе {{не переведено|mixnet|mixnet|en|Mix network}} (перемешанных сетях), в которых направление движения [[сетевой трафик|трафика]] подчиняется известной вероятности, а распределённое файловое хранилище (''unity'') не имеет определённой структуры, что осложнит попытки доказать нелегальность производимого файлообмена. Данные хранятся и передаются зашифрованными блоками, отдельно от [[Ключ (криптография)|ключей]], использованных для [[Шифрование|шифрования]] этих блоков.


Perfect Dark использует алгоритмы [[RSA]] (с 1024-битным ключом) и [[Advanced Encryption Standard|AES]] (с 128-битным ключом) для [[Шифрование|шифрования]] данных, передаваемых между участниками файлообмена. Ключи, использованные для шифрования, кэшируются для повышения эффективности работы.
Perfect Dark использует алгоритмы [[RSA]] (с 1024-битным ключом) и [[Advanced Encryption Standard|AES]] (с 128-битным ключом) для [[Шифрование|шифрования]] данных, передаваемых между участниками файлообмена. Ключи, использованные для шифрования, кэшируются для повышения эффективности работы.
Строка 28: Строка 29:


== Особенности работы ==
== Особенности работы ==
В сравнении со своими предшественниками {{не переведено|есть=:en:Winny|нужно=Winny|текст=Winny}} и {{не переведено|есть=:en:Share (P2P)|нужно=Share|текст=Share}}, требования к пропускной способности интернет-соединения и свободному месту на жёстком диске в Perfect Dark значительно возросли.
В сравнении со своими предшественниками {{не переведено|Winny|Winny|en|Winny}} и {{не переведено|Share|Share|en|Share (P2P)}}, требования к пропускной способности интернет-соединения и свободному месту на жёстком диске в Perfect Dark значительно возросли.
* Минимальная скорость аплоада: 100 Кбайт/с;
* Минимальная скорость аплоада: 100 Кбайт/с;
* Место, занимаемое на диске под распределённое файловое хранилище [[Компьютерная сеть|сети]] Perfect Dark (каталог unity): как минимум 40 Гб;
* Место, занимаемое на диске под распределённое файловое хранилище [[Компьютерная сеть|сети]] Perfect Dark (каталог unity): как минимум 40 Гб;
Строка 38: Строка 39:
* [[Анонимные сети]]
* [[Анонимные сети]]
* [[Оверлейная сеть]]
* [[Оверлейная сеть]]

== Примечания ==
== Примечания ==
{{примечания}}
{{примечания}}


== Ссылки ==
== Ссылки ==
* {{official|www21.atwiki.jp/botubotubotubotu|lang=ja}}
{{Навигация|Тема=Perfect Dark|Викисклад=Category:Perfect Dark|Викиучебник=Защита конфиденциальных данных и анонимность в интернете|Защита конфиденциальных данных и анонимность в интернете}}

{{Portal box| Анархизм | Криптография | | Компьютерные сети}}

* {{official|www21.atwiki.jp/botubotubotubotu|lang=jp}}
* Инструкции по начальной настройке и обсуждения:
* Инструкции по начальной настройке и обсуждения:
:* [http://rutracker.org/forum/viewtopic.php?t=2574987 Инструкция Rutracker.org] (Со Скриншотами)
:* [rutracker.org/forum/viewtopic.php?t=2574987 Инструкция Rutracker.org] (Со Скриншотами)
:* [http://www.fansubs.ru/forum/viewtopic.php?t=10576 Инструкция AniBoters] (использованы скриншоты английской версии клиента).
:* [http://www.fansubs.ru/forum/viewtopic.php?t=10576 Инструкция AniBoters] (использованы скриншоты английской версии клиента).
:* [http://habrahabr.ru/blogs/p2p/74410/ Инструкция Foreteller12] (использованы скриншоты русской версии клиента).
:* [http://habrahabr.ru/post/74410/ Инструкция Foreteller12] (использованы скриншоты русской версии клиента).
:* [http://perfectdark.ru/how_to_install.html Еще одна инструкция]
:* [https://web.archive.org/web/20100916061434/http://www.perfectdark.ru/how_to_install.html Еще одна инструкция]
* [http://www.fansubs.ru/forum/viewtopic.php?p=317280&highlight=#317280 Русификатор] [http://www.fansubs.ru/forum/viewtopic.php?p=324744&highlight=#324744 Исправление русского шрифта]
* [http://www.fansubs.ru/forum/viewtopic.php?p=317280&highlight=#317280 Русификатор] [http://www.fansubs.ru/forum/viewtopic.php?p=324744&highlight=#324744 Исправление русского шрифта]
* [http://www.anonymous-p2p.org/perfect_dark.html Страница Perfect Dark на сайте anonymous-p2p.org]{{ref-en}}
* [http://www.anonymous-p2p.org/perfect_dark.html Страница Perfect Dark на сайте anonymous-p2p.org]{{ref-en}}
* [http://p2psoft.info/#pdark Актуальный список нодов для Perfect Dark]
* [https://web.archive.org/web/20110503210203/http://p2psoft.info/#pdark Актуальный список нодов для Perfect Dark]
* [http://perfectdark.benri-tool.net/node/nodes.txt Альтернативный список нодов для Perfect Dark]
* [http://perfectdark.benri-tool.net/node/nodes.txt Альтернативный список нодов для Perfect Dark]
* [http://perfectdark.org/ Своеобразный хэш-трекер для Perfect Dark]
* [http://perfectdark.org/ Своеобразный хеш-трекер для Perfect Dark]
* [http://hashdb.com/ База хешей файлов для Perfect Dark, Winny и Share]
* [http://webarchive.nationalarchives.gov.uk/20080908072307/http%3A//hashdb.com/ База хешей файлов для Perfect Dark, Winny и Share]


{{Анонимные сети}}
{{Анонимные сети}}
{{Криптографическое ПО}}


[[Категория:Интернет в Японии]]
[[Категория:Интернет в Японии]]
Строка 66: Строка 63:
[[Категория:Клиентские программы анонимных сетей]]
[[Категория:Клиентские программы анонимных сетей]]
[[Категория:Файлообменные клиенты]]
[[Категория:Файлообменные клиенты]]

{{спам-ссылки|1=
* rutracker.org/forum/viewtopic.php?t=2574987
}}

Текущая версия от 19:56, 4 февраля 2024

Perfect Dark
Логотип программы Perfect Dark
Тип Клиент анонимных файлообменных сетей
Разработчик Kaichō ( Председатель (яп. 会長))
Написана на C++
Операционные системы Microsoft Windows, Wine[1]
Языки интерфейса Японский, Английский
Первый выпуск 2006
Аппаратные платформы Windows и Windows 7
Последняя версия 1.26 (2023)
Лицензия Закрытый исходный код
Сайт www21.atwiki.jp/botubotu…

Perfect Dark — японский пиринговый файлообменный клиент для Microsoft Windows. Автор известен под псевдонимом Kaichō (яп. 会長 кайтё:, председатель). Perfect Dark был разработан как замена файлообменным клиентам Winny[англ.] и Share[англ.][2].

Безопасность

[править | править код]

В целом структура сети Perfect Dark напоминает новейшие версии Freenet, но только с более интенсивным использованием распределённых хеш-таблиц.

Анонимность сети Perfect Dark базируется на отказе от использования прямых соединений между конечными клиентами, неизвестности ip-адресов и полном шифровании всего, что только можно, конкретнее на системе mixnet[англ.] (перемешанных сетях), в которых направление движения трафика подчиняется известной вероятности, а распределённое файловое хранилище (unity) не имеет определённой структуры, что осложнит попытки доказать нелегальность производимого файлообмена. Данные хранятся и передаются зашифрованными блоками, отдельно от ключей, использованных для шифрования этих блоков.

Perfect Dark использует алгоритмы RSA (с 1024-битным ключом) и AES (с 128-битным ключом) для шифрования данных, передаваемых между участниками файлообмена. Ключи, использованные для шифрования, кэшируются для повышения эффективности работы.

Выложенные файлы и обсуждения (которые могут автоматически обновляться, если включена соответствующая опция), как правило, подписаны 160-битным ключом ECDSA. Выкладываемые обновления дополнительно защищены 2048-битным ключом RSA.

Автор полагает, что на начальном этапе разработки, недоступность исходных кодов программы предотвратит попытки понижения уровня анонимности в сети Perfect Dark, и появления переработанных версий клиента Perfect Dark для «любителей проехаться за чужой счёт». Однако автор не отрицает возможности появления в будущем версии с открытым исходным кодом, если для этой проблемы будет найдено приемлемое решение.

Особенности работы

[править | править код]

В сравнении со своими предшественниками Winny[англ.] и Share[англ.], требования к пропускной способности интернет-соединения и свободному месту на жёстком диске в Perfect Dark значительно возросли.

  • Минимальная скорость аплоада: 100 Кбайт/с;
  • Место, занимаемое на диске под распределённое файловое хранилище сети Perfect Dark (каталог unity): как минимум 40 Гб;
  • Так же, в отличие от предшественников, Perfect Dark осуществляет постоянную закачку частей файлов, пока его файловое хранилище не достигнет указанного значения.
  • Автоматическое обновление при выходе новой авторизированной версии

Примечания

[править | править код]
  • www21.atwiki.jp/botubotubotubotu (яп.) — официальный сайт Perfect Dark
  • Инструкции по начальной настройке и обсуждения: